✨ What the Role Looks Like

This job is a nice balance:

  • 12 hours a week spent leading and supporting your team — organising rotas, helping colleagues grow, making sure everything is safe and running smoothly

  • 24 hours a week working alongside the team, providing direct, hands-on support and helping create uplifting daily moments
